Lil B Accepts Offer From Philadelphia 76ers D-League Team For A Tryout

“Jeremy Lin made it from the D-League. So if I’m correct imma follow his steps.”

August 26, 2015

Lil B has been making headlines lately for his political beliefs. But earlier this year, it was his influence on basketball that was in the spotlight. After the rapper announced that the Based God cursed the Houston Rockets' James Harden, Harden failed to perform at his usual star level, and Lil B became a common topic of discussion on sports TV.

Now Lil B has been invited to engage more directly in semi-professional hoops: the Philadelphia 76ers' D-league team asked him to tryout for the squad. The team Tweeted an invitation to attend "the Delaware 87ers open tryout on Saturday, September 19, 2015 at the New Castle Police Athletic league facility in New Castle, Delaware." "Bring your game," the 87ers added.

Lil B quickly followed up on the 87ers offer and says he accepted. He also noted that Jeremy Lin started in the D-League before making it all the way to the pros.
